Transaction 29e75306573ce8d5e9e82937211c84792c3d7a054229978085f70472fcd6af48
1 Input
1 Output
-
29e75306573ce8d5e9e82937211c84792c3d7a054229978085f70472fcd6af48:0
- value
- 169310
- script pubkey
- OP_0 OP_PUSHBYTES_20 dbf8f08cea47e1a1e9d811a8328e56a5cd067020
- address
- bc1qm0u0pr82gls6r6wczx5r9rjk5hxsvupqshh7ef